Is the 2010 FORD FOCUS C-MAX reliable?
Average reliability. Expect some repairs as it ages. That's close to the national average of 82%. It falls below the FORD brand average of 85%.
At 14 years old, 77% of FORD FOCUS C-MAXs from 2010 passed their MOT first time in 2024. That's based on 197 tests across the UK. The average mileage at this age is 95,914 miles.

About the 2010 FORD FOCUS C-MAX
The 2010 FORD FOCUS C-MAX is a family car with a 1798cc petrol engine. 197 of these vehicles were MOT tested in 2024, making it a rare model on UK roads. Among all cars from 2010, the average MOT pass rate is 75%, and this model beats that benchmark.
With an average of 95,914 miles at 14 years old, FORD FOCUS C-MAX owners drive about as much as the UK average.
2010 FORD FOCUS C-MAX Fuel Costs
The 1798cc petrol engine offers a reasonable balance between performance and economy. Expect around 36 mpg in mixed driving, which works out to roughly £1,327 per year at current petrol prices of 142p per litre (based on 7,400 miles per year).
What does it cost to own a 2010 FORD FOCUS C-MAX?
Total estimated annual running cost is £2,017 (£168/month), broken down as £1327 fuel, £135 road tax, £55 MOT, and £500 predicted repairs. Repair costs are moderate, reflecting the 77% pass rate. Keeping on top of servicing will help avoid surprises.

Buying a Used 2010 FORD FOCUS C-MAX
At 14 years old, the FORD FOCUS C-MAX is firmly in budget territory. Purchase prices are low, but check for rust, worn suspension bushes, and electrical gremlins. A full service history is especially valuable at this age. If you're flexible on year, the 2011 model has the highest pass rate at 78%.
